Here is the squad with contract details and market value (some dodgy numbers in there), from Coventry City - Detailed squad 16/17 (Detailed view) | Transfermarkt
Those with contracts next season highlighted

Lee Burge 30.06.2017 £85k
Reice Charles-Cook 30.06.2018 £85k
Corey Addai 30.06.2018 £43k
Jordan Turnbull 30.06.2019 £213k

Nathan Clarke 30.06.2017 £170k
Farrend Rawson 31.05.2017 £170k
Jordan Willis 30.06.2018 £128k
Cian Harries 30.06.2020 £64k

Chris Stokes 30.06.2017 £128k
Ryan Haynes - £85k
Kevin Foley - £298k
Dion Kelly-Evans 30.06.2017 £64k
Jack Finch 30.06.2017 £64k
Vladimir Gadzhev 30.06.2017 £425k
Ben Stevenson 30.06.2020 £425k
Gaël Bigirimana 30.06.2017 £298k
Andy Rose 30.06.2017 £298k
Callum Reilly 31.05.2017 £213k
Ruben Lameiras 30.06.2017 £170k
Charles Vernam 31.05.2017 -
Michael Folivi 31.05.2017 -
Kyel Reid 30.06.2018 £213k
Jodi Jones 30.06.2020 £106k

George Thomas 30.06.2017 £213k
Stuart Beavon 30.06.2018 £170k
Marcus Tudgay 30.06.2017 £170k
Kwame Thomas 30.06.2018 £85k
